Features ■ Ultra-low-power with FlexPowerControl – 1.71 V to 3.6 V power supply – -40 °C to 85/105/125 °C temperature range – 200 nA in VBAT mode: supply for RTC and 32x32-bit backup registers – 8 nA Shutdown mode (5 wakeup pins) – 28 nA Standby mode (5 wakeup pins) – 280 nA Standby mode with RTC – 1.0 µA Stop 2 mode, 1.28 µA Stop 2 with RTC – 84 µA/MHz run mode – Batch acquisition mode (BAM) – 4 µs wakeup from Stop mode – Brown out reset (BOR) in all modes except shutdown – Interconnect matrix ■ Core: ARM® 32-bit Cortex®-M4 CPU with FPU, Adaptive real-time accelerator (ART Accelerator™) allowing 0-wait-state execution from Flash memory, frequency up to 80 MHz, MPU, 100DMIPS/1.25DMIPS/MHz (Dhrystone 2.1), and DSP instructions ■ Performance Benchmark – 1.25 DMIPS/MHz (Drystone 2.1) – 273.55 Coremark® (3.42 Coremark/MHz @ 80 MHz) ■ Energy Benchmark – 176.7 ULPBench® score ■ Clock Sources – 4 to 48 MHz crystal oscillator – 32 kHz crystal oscillator for RTC (LSE) – Internal 16 MHz factory-trimmed RC (±1%) – Internal low-power 32 kHz RC (±5%) – Internal multispeed 100 kHz to 48 MHz oscillator, auto-trimmed by LSE (better than ±0.25 % accuracy) – Internal 48 MHz with clock recovery – 2 PLLs for system clock, audio, ADC ■ RTC with HW calendar, alarms and calibration ■ Up to 21 capacitive sensing channels: support touchkey, linear and rotary touch sensors ■ 11x timers: 1x 16-bit advanced motor-control, 1x 32-bit and 2x 16-bit general purpose, 2x 16- bit basic, 2x low-power 16-bit timers (available in Stop mode), 2x watchdogs, SysTick timer ■ Up to 83 fast I/Os, most 5 V-tolerant ■ Memories – Up to 256 KB single bank Flash, proprietary code readout protection – 64 KB of SRAM including 16 KB with hardware parity check – Quad SPI memory interface ■ Rich analog peripherals (independent supply) – 1× 12-bit ADC 5 Msps, up to 16-bit with hardware oversampling, 200 µA/Msps – 2x 12-bit DAC, low-power sample and hold – 1x operational amplifier with built-in PGA – 2x ultra-low-power comparators ■ 15x communication interfaces – 1x SAI (serial audio interface) – 3x I2C FM+(1 Mbit/s), SMBus/PMBus – 4x USARTs (ISO 7816, LIN, IrDA, modem) – 3x SPIs (4x SPIs with the Quad SPI) – CAN (2.0B Active) and SDMMC interface – SWPMI single wire protocol master I/F – IRTIM (Infrared interface) ■ 14-channel DMA controller ■ True random number generator ■ CRC calculation unit, 96-bit unique ID UFBGA100 (7×7) LQFP64 (10x10) UFBGA64 (5x5) LQFP48 (7x7) LQFP100 (14x14) WLCSP64 UFQFPN32 (5x5) WLCSP49 UFQFPN48 (7x7)
